Cloud Investments Not Keeping Up With AI

With all the attention on artificial intelligence nowadays, we assume that the delivery mechanisms underneath are ready to handle the workloads. That’s not necessarily the case, a recent survey suggested.

Cloud has been on the scene for more than two decades now. However, just 14% of organizations have a fully leveraged cloud to manage key business initatives, a study by NTT Data finds. This has implications for readiness to take on the heavy lifting required for AI – supporting compute, inference, and data.

It’s also important to remember that AI itself is increasingly supporting cloud management and provisioning, In this case, the study suggests there may not be enough cloud resources to support AI – its execution layer. Almost all executives in the survey, 99%, say AI is increasing demand for cloud investment, but 88% agree current cloud investment levels are putting AI initiatives at risk, the survey of 2,335 senior decision-makers finds.

Of course, there are public cloud services with almost bottomless capacity to handle any AI workload – AWS, Microsoft, and Google top the list. But for AI, many companies are finding greater utility in internal private clouds, according to David Linthicum, writing in InfoWorld. “The workload profile of AI is different from the workload profile of ‘move my app server and my database,’” he said. ”AI workloads are spiky, GPU-hungry, and brutally sensitive to inefficient architecture. They also tend to multiply. A single assistant becomes dozens of specialized agents."

Private clouds are attractive as they enable enterprises to choose “where to standardize and where to differentiate,” Linthicum continued. “They can invest in a consistent GPU platform for inference, cache frequently used embeddings locally, and reduce the constant tax of per-request pricing. They can still use public cloud for experimentation and burst training, but they don’t have to treat every inference call like a metered microtransaction.”

Expectations for AI are accelerating, but cloud investment has stalled, the NTT survey’s authors caution. A majority, 84% of organizations report flat cloud spending over the past year, even as 99% say the rise of AI, including agentic AI, has increased their need for cloud investment. This disconnect raises concern. Nearly 9 in 10 organizations (88%) acknowledge that their current cloud investment levels put cloud-native, AI and modernization initiatives at risk.

At the same time, only 14% of executives responding to the NTT survey could say they were to the point where they were employing cloud-led innovation to accelerate business transformation, or had "cloud-native services embedded in core
strategies, offering advanced automation, Al and machine learning, and continuous delivery."

While more organizations view cloud as an engine of growth (64%) than as a mere tool for efficiency (55%), they are not convinced it’s delivering. Only 49% report
being fully satisfied with cloud’s impact on innovation, and just 44% say they’re
fully satisfied with their broader IT modernization progress. “Cloud is widely seen as essential, but its impact remains limited — not because of a lack of intent but because of how it has been adopted and integrated into business and operating models,” according to the survey’s authors.

The NTT study’s authors outline six rules for helping cloud catch up with AI’s torrid growth:

Develop cloud and AI strategies in tandem: “With cloud deployment choices now directly influencing cloud outcomes, organizations are increasingly adopting a mix of public, private, hybrid and sovereign cloud models.”

Apply finops and consolidated strategies: "As investments stall and environments become more complex, more than half cite cloud cost management challenges and organizations expect a threefold increase in fully managed cloud platforms."

Assure cloud security: Confidence in cloud security is low, with only 36% overall voicing confidence. "Define clear roles and responsibilities backed by regular audits, reinforcing the importance of the fundamentals as technology ecosystems grow more complex.”
